CYANOACRYLATE COMPOSITION AND COATING METHOD USING THE CYANOACRYLATE COMPOSITION
20170260398 · 2017-09-14 ·

The present invention provides a curable composition having an excellent permeability to a porous substrate and a sufficient strength for use as a coating film, and also having a suitable curing time (set time), accordingly the curable composition having a pot life from the application until the completion of the permeation to pore portions. Particularly, the present invention also provides a favorable coating agent for surface reinforcement coating of a porous substrate. These objects can be achieved by using a curable composition containing the following (A) and (B): (A) a cyanoacrylate compound; and (B) a hydrofluoroether having such a structure that the number of carbon atoms substituted only with fluorine in the molecule is 1 or more to 6 or less, and the number of carbon atoms in the molecule is less than 7.

CURABLE COMPOSITION FOR ALKALINE SUBSTRATES
20210395155 · 2021-12-23 · ·

Methods of using a curable composition, the curable composition including at least one polyether having blocked hydroxyl groups as the plasticizer on at least one alkaline substrate. The curable composition is storage-stable, easy to handle and highly elastic after curing, and does not show any tendency to separate or migrate. It enables elastic bonding, sealing or coating of alkaline substrates, such as, in particular, fresh or green concrete or cement mortar, without occurrence of troublesome odors triggered by plasticizer hydrolysis.

COATING COMPOSITION FOR POUROUS CONSTRUCTION MATERIALS

The present disclosure provides for an aqueous coating composition to coat and form a film on porous construction materials to help in controlling efflorescence in the porous construction materials. The aqueous coating composition includes a binder having an acrylic polymer in an acrylic polymer waterborne dispersion, wherein the acrylic polymer has a glass transition temperature (Tg) of 1° C. to 60° C.; and an alkoxy silane coalescing agent in a waterborne silane coalescing emulsion. The aqueous coating composition optionally further includes an additive selected from the group consisting of a pigment, a filler and combinations thereof. In one embodiment, the alkoxy silane coalescing agent provides the only coalescing agent for the acrylic polymer waterborne dispersion in the aqueous coating composition.

POLYAMINE ADDITIVE

Polyamine additives are disclosed that are useful to provide early water resistant to drying anionically colloidally stabilized polymer dispersions in aqueous media. The polyamines are polymerization products from ethylenically unsaturated monomers with pendant tertiary amine groups with ethylenically unsaturated monomers with pendant poly(alkylene oxide) chains of 88 to 1200 g/mole molecular weight.

LIGHTWEIGHT BLOCKS WITH STONE-LIKE APPEARANCE AND METHOD OF MANUFACTURE
20210396005 · 2021-12-23 ·

The present disclosure describes modular blocks configured to give the appearance of natural or cut stone. An aesthetic coating composition may be applied to one or more surfaces of a block having a low-density, such as an insulating concrete form (ICF), to form an modular block having the appearance of cut stone. The aesthetic coating composition includes a binder component, such as a cementitious binder made from white Portland cement, or a polymer binder such as an acrylic binder, an aggregate component, such as a limestone aggregate component, and optionally an adhesive component. The aggregate component includes a fine sand portion and a coarse sand portion that effectively enable the appearance of cut stone after finishing of the aesthetic coating surface via sanding, polishing, sandblasting, acid etching, acid finishing, or exposed aggregate finishing.

CHEMICALLY REACTIVE SURFACE-APPLIED WATERPROOFING FOR POST-CONSTRUCTION MATERIALS
20210371348 · 2021-12-02 ·

Post-construction materials, including concrete, containing water insoluble polymers are disclosed herein. The water insoluble polymers are formed beneath the surface of the post-construction material using a first composition comprising a blend of fatty acid salts and a second composition comprising alkaline earth metal halides or alkaline earth metal carbonates.

GLASS OVERLAY FOR CONCRETE
20220177381 · 2022-06-09 ·

An improved terrazzo process for applying terrazzo to an existing concrete surface comprising preparing the concrete surface, applying two layers of a primer agent, applying a terrazzo layer comprising calcium sulfoaluminate (CSA) cement, white milk glass, and one or more of broken mirrored glass and colored glass, cutting the terrazzo layer, applying a concrete densifier such that the concrete densifier penetrates into at least a portion of the concrete substrate, and grinding and polishing the densified terrazzo layer.
